The 3M 7010300876 is a Scotch-Brite PO-DC non-woven abrasive disc engineered for surface preparation, light scuffing, and fine finishing work. Built on a load- and heat-resistant non-woven web with silicon carbide abrasive mineral, the disc delivers a consistent scratch pattern and smooth finish across a wide range of substrates. At 5 inches in diameter and rated ultra fine grade, it is suited for prepping surfaces before paint or primer application, hand blending, and general scuffing tasks. Metalworkers, painters, fabricators, and finishing technicians are the primary installers and end users of this product.
This disc is designed for use on metal, wood, plastics, and composites in both shop and field finishing scenarios. Its ultra fine silicon carbide abrasive makes it well suited to residential and light commercial finishing environments where surface consistency before coating is critical. Denser mineral placement compared to the standard 7448 disc delivers a more uniform scratch pattern and a faster cut rate, making it a practical choice for production finishing lines or detail prep work where repeatability matters. The flexible non-woven construction allows the disc to conform to irregular and contoured surfaces without sacrificing cut performance.

Mount the disc securely to a compatible 5-inch backup pad before operation. Verify that the backup pad and drive tool are rated for the intended RPM before use. Inspect the disc for wear or loading before each use and replace when cut rate degrades noticeably. Surface should be clean and dry before scuffing or prep work begins to avoid contaminating the abrasive web.
